@antoniav Revolver for high damage but slow reload and less ammo capacity. Pistol for faster reloads and more ammo but less damage.
@Esoteria @antoniav Also revolver in games usually have more recoil than pistols which makes aiming with them harder. But if u can aim properly the higher damage makes up for that.
